Common Causes of Wilting Leaves
๐ง Water Stress
Wilting leaves often signal water stress, characterized by drooping leaves, dry soil, and leaf curling. This condition arises from inconsistent wateringโeither too much or too little.
โ๏ธ Heat Stress
Heat stress manifests when leaves turn yellow and wilt, especially on hot days. This typically results from exposure to direct sunlight or high temperatures without adequate hydration.
๐ฑ Environmental Sensitivity
Goldkrone plants are sensitive to their environment, influenced by their native habitat. Rapid changes in moisture and temperature can lead to wilting, making it crucial to monitor their surroundings closely.

Diagnosing Wilting
Step-by-Step Guide ๐ฑ
Diagnosing wilting in your Goldkrone is crucial for restoring its health. Start with these simple steps:
Check Soil Moisture: Insert a finger into the soil up to 2 inches.
- Dry soil indicates water stress.
- Wet soil suggests overwatering.
Assess Environmental Conditions: Look at the temperature and humidity levels.
- Consider how long the plant is exposed to sunlight each day.
Inspect Leaves for Signs of Disease: Examine the leaves closely.
- Look for discoloration, spots, or unusual textures that may indicate a problem.
Evaluate Recent Changes in Care: Reflect on any recent care adjustments.
- Have you repotted, relocated, or changed the watering schedule?
Signs to Look For ๐
Keep an eye out for specific symptoms that signal wilting issues:
- Leaf Droopiness and Curling: These are clear indicators of distress.
- Color Changes: Watch for yellowing or browning edges on the leaves.
- Soil Condition: Check if the soil is dry, soggy, or compacted.

Solutions for Wilting Leaves
๐ง Actionable Advice for Water Stress
To combat water stress, adjust your watering schedule. Water your Goldkrone when the top inch of soil feels dry to the touch.
Using a moisture meter can provide accurate readings, ensuring you donโt over or under-water your plant. This simple tool can be a game-changer for maintaining optimal soil moisture.
๐ก๏ธ Actionable Advice for Heat Stress
If your Goldkrone is wilting due to heat stress, consider relocating it to a shadier area during peak sunlight hours. This small change can significantly reduce stress on the plant.
Additionally, increasing humidity around the plant can help. You can achieve this by using a humidity tray or misting the leaves regularly.
๐ฆ Actionable Advice for Disease-Related Wilting
Should you suspect disease as the cause of wilting, isolate the affected plant immediately. This prevents any potential spread to your other plants.
Treat the plant with appropriate fungicides or consult a plant expert for tailored advice. Early intervention can make all the difference in recovery.

Reviving a Wilted Goldkrone
๐ Techniques for Bottom Watering
Bottom watering is a simple yet effective method to revive your Goldkrone. Start by filling a basin with water and placing the pot inside for about 30 minutes.
This allows the plant to absorb moisture from the bottom, promoting healthier root hydration.
๐ก Temporary Relocation Strategies
Sometimes, a change of scenery can work wonders. Move your Goldkrone to a more suitable environment where temperature and humidity levels are stable.
Be mindful to avoid sudden changes; acclimate your plant gradually to prevent additional stress.
โ๏ธ Pruning Damaged Leaves Effectively
Pruning is essential for encouraging new growth. Use clean, sharp scissors to remove any wilted or damaged leaves.
Make sure to cut back to healthy tissue, which helps the plant focus its energy on rejuvenation.
